**Alert: Harrowlink gateway ingest lag**

This alert fires when the Harrowlink telemetry gateway falls more than 10 minutes behind on equipment data ingestion. Common causes are backed-up message queues or a stuck decoder worker. Field units buffer locally for about two hours, so act within that window. Step-by-step triage instructions are kept on the internal page linked below.

wiki page, kahog-hahig: https://vault.zemvargrid.internal/display/deploy/repo/settings/merge_requests/job/settings/6f3b933774dbc5320a4daa18

To: Executive Team. Subject: Closure of the Nettlebrook office. We will close the Nettlebrook site by end of quarter. Seven staff affected; six offered relocation to Caldermere, one role made redundant. Lease surrender agreed with the landlord; exit costs within plan. Branch managers should redirect client correspondence from next month. H. Vostrel owns the transition checklist. The confidential plan this closure supports is noted directly below.

board note of tagug-hahag: Praionax Logistics is in early talks to buy Julaxek Group for about $36.3 million. The Julmir launch date is March 1, and nothing goes to the press before then.

**Action item (PM-214, Coldvault archival):** Automate archiving of cold storage buckets older than the retention cutoff. Manual sweeps missed two regions last quarter and blew the storage budget. Owner: infra rotation. Sweep cadence, batch size, and age thresholds must be config-driven, not hardcoded, so on-call can tune under load. Dry-run mode required before first prod run. Proposed defaults for review at sync are below.

limits module of fahog-kahop:
CAPS = {
    "fraeth": 189,
    "drumir": 842,
}